复制
收藏
提问
简洁

计算机操作系统进程调度实验心得体会

4月前
全网
文档
学术
百科
知识库
时间不限
自动
回答简洁模式
深入研究一些

在计算机操作系统的进程调度实验中,学生们通常会获得对操作系统核心概念的深入理解,包括进程的状态转换、调度算法以及它们在系统性能和效率中的作用。以下是一些具体的心得体会:

  1. 进程状态的理解:通过实验,学生们学习了进程的五种基本状态:创建、就绪、运行、阻塞和终止状态。实验中的模拟帮助学生掌握了进程在不同状态间的转换规律1

  2. 调度算法的学习:学生们接触并学习了多种调度算法,如先来先服务(FCFS)、短作业优先(SJF)、优先级调度和时间片轮转等。实验不仅让学生们了解了这些算法的优缺点和适用场景,还通过调整参数找到了最优的调度方案1

  3. 编程实践:实验要求学生使用C或C++语言编写进程管理程序,这不仅加深了对进程状态转换和调度算法的理解,还提高了系统程序设计能力3

  4. 调度算法的模拟:通过编写和调试模拟进程调度程序,学生们加深了对进程概念及调度算法的理解。实验中,学生们设计了模拟进程控制块相关数据项,并实现了不同的调度算法45

  5. 理论与实践的结合:实验让学生们从逻辑层面理解操作系统的知识内容,并通过实践加深了对操作系统“角色定位”和知识框架的认识6

  6. 调度算法的深入分析:学生们通过熟悉各种进程调度算法,对模拟程序进行详细分析,并画出流程图,进一步加深了对算法原理和过程的理解7

  7. 优先级调度的理解:实验中,学生们对优先级调度算法有了更深刻的理解,认识到它只是进程调度算法中的一种,还需要学习其他算法以全面了解进程调度8

  8. 进程调度策略的认识:通过实验,学生们了解了进程的概念、进程调度的策略以及状态转换等知识,为深入学习操作系统打下了坚实的基础10

综上所述,计算机操作系统的进程调度实验不仅增强了学生对操作系统核心概念的理解,还提升了他们的编程实践能力和系统设计思维。通过这些实验,学生们能够更好地将理论知识与实际应用相结合,为未来的学习和工作奠定了坚实的基础。

你觉得结果怎么样?
操作系统进程调度算法有哪些?
进程调度在操作系统中的作用是什么?
如何实现操作系统的进程调度?
进程调度实验的常见问题有哪些?
进程调度对系统性能的影响
操作系统进程调度的优化方法

以上内容由AI搜集生成,仅供参考

在线客服